B
V(µ0¹|ìrã @ sB d Z ddlmZ ddlmZ ddlmZ ddœdd„Zd d
„ ZdS ))Úruné )Ú
coroutines)Úevents)ÚtasksF)Údebugc C sŠ t ¡ d k rtdƒ‚t | ¡s,td | ¡ƒ‚t ¡ }zt |¡ | |¡ |
| ¡S zt|ƒ |
| ¡ ¡ W d t d ¡ |
¡ X X d S )Nz8asyncio.run() cannot be called from a running event loopz"a coroutine was expected, got {!r})r Z_get_running_loopÚRuntimeErrorr ZiscoroutineÚ
ValueErrorÚformatZnew_event_loopZset_event_loopZ set_debugÚrun_until_completeÚ_cancel_all_tasksZshutdown_asyncgensÚclose)Úmainr Úloop© r ú4/opt/alt/python37/lib64/python3.7/asyncio/runners.pyr s
r c C s~ t | ¡}|sd S x|D ]}| ¡ qW | t j|| ddœŽ¡ x8|D ]0}| ¡ rTqF| ¡ d k rF| d| ¡ |dœ¡ qFW d S )NT)r Zreturn_exceptionsz1unhandled exception during asyncio.run() shutdown)ÚmessageÚ exceptionÚtask)r Z all_tasksZcancelr
ZgatherZ cancelledr Zcall_exception_handler)r Z to_cancelr r r r r 5 s
r N)Ú__all__Ú r r r r r r r r r Ú